Russian PM Mishustin dismisses Maxim Titov from post of deputy agriculture minister
MOSCOW. May 29 (Interfax) - Russian Prime Minister Mikhail Mishustin has dismissed Maxim Titov from the post of deputy agriculture minister upon the latter's request.
The corresponding order was signed on May 28 and posted on the official portal of legal information.
Titov was appointed to the post of deputy agriculture minister in November 2023, prior to which he headed the Agricultural Markets Regulation Department at the Agriculture Ministry since 2019.
